In order to run DirectX 10 you must have Windows Vista and in order to run DirectX 10.1 only specific games like Stalker Clear Sky and Tom Clancy's Hawk support DirectX 10.1. I personally own and play Stalker Clear Sky and you have to have the latest patch installed as DirectX 10.1 was part of a recent update that came via the patch.

As for enabling and disabling CrossFire, you do that through CCC. Once to cards are installed the CrossFire tree will pop up in the left navigation menu and you can enable/disable the feature there.

A good benchmark to run is 3DMark Vantage as 3DMark is a free benchmark utility that millions of people have run over the years.

I kept researching and found that if you have a hybrid crossfire board, they only work with 2400 and 3400 series video cards. So they only support sucky cards to be medium sucky. If you have a decent card, the hybrid thing does nothing for you to help.

Yeah Hybrid CrossFire only works on low end cards as faster cards would actually be slowed down when paired with the chipset (IGP)...
